The Accurate measurement and analysis of pH data is necessary for a multitude of applications ranging from agriculture sector to clinical laboratories. Preferably an inexpensive hand-held unit is needed for these applications. This paper presents the modeling of embedded systems for measurement of pH using 8051 microcontroller. In Battery operated embedded systems, power saving is most important thing. We require to measure power consumption of embedded system. For that purpose in this project, we can measure current taken by each and every module by using DMM. Integrated solutions, involving power awareness at all levels (from the application, OS, and compiler level, down to memory and processor hardware resources), is another trend that is the outcome of chip-level power and temperature limits.
